The Cabinet extended the New Year holidays until January 12.

The Cabinet of Ministers of Kyrgyzstan has decided to extend the New Year holidays of 2026 until January 12, as reported by the Telegram channel "Gosinfo". According to the Ministry of Labor, the relevant document provides for the transfer of working days on January 8 and 9 to the weekends of February 7 and April 25, 2026. Ministry of Labor: The official unemployment rate as of December 1 was 1.4%
Local news / Exclusive

Ministry of Labor: The official unemployment rate as of December 1 was 1.4%

As of December 1, 2025, the labor force in Kyrgyzstan amounted to 2.861 million people. Of these, 2.756 million were employed, while 104.7 thousand remained unemployed. Thus, the overall unemployment rate in the country reached 3.7%, as reported in a press release from the Ministry of Labor of the Kyrgyz Republic. Vaccination of Pilgrims Heading to Hajj-2026 is Underway in Kyrgyzstan
Local news

Vaccination of Pilgrims Heading to Hajj-2026 is Underway in Kyrgyzstan

In order to prevent the spread of infections and ensure sanitary safety, the Ministry of Health of the Kyrgyz Republic is organizing vaccination for those planning to perform Hajj in Mecca in 2026. According to information from the ministry, mandatory vaccination applies to all pilgrims, which includes vaccinations against meningococcal infection and seasonal flu. These measures comply with international medical and sanitary standards and are a necessary condition for participating in Hajj.

Russian actress Vera Alentova has died
Local news

Russian actress Vera Alentova has died

Photo from the internet Russian theater and film actress, People's Artist Vera Alentova has passed away at the age of 83. This was reported by RBC. She is best known for her role in the cult film "Moscow Does Not Believe in Tears," which was directed by her husband Vladimir Menshov and released in 1979. This work earned the film an Oscar in the category of "Best Foreign Language Film."
